Seller's Description

Sepia real photographic postcard showing a highly animated scene at the Oval bandstand at Cliftonville near Margate in Kent.

Publisher not stated
, No 10, c.1912.

Postally used, date not shown, with misplaced red one penny George V stamp and sent to Miss C. Wade, 100 Wood Street, Kettering.

Very good condition, with very slight corner bumps and light album marks, but very light bend to left edge.
